JV Tennis v VES: 2-7 Los

Jim Tung

With thunderstorms looming in the distance, the JV Tennis squad took to the courts in their season opener against the VES Bishops (Lynchburg).  For many members of the squad, this was their first time in an “official” team match and their excitement was palatable.  Due to the threatening weather, it was agreed to change the match format to 6-game pro-sets.

Stepping in at the last moment due to a scheduling conflict, Sebastian Richardson played at the #1 Singles position.  In a tough battle of extended points and close games, Richardson posted a 6-1 win.  At #2, Duc Nguyen also got an unexpected chance to play in the singles ladder.  After Nguyen jumped out to a 2-0 lead, VES’ Smith Winborne settled down to rally back to make the score 2-4.  With the loss threatening, Nguyen came back to close out with a 6-4 victory.  Hosny Makhlouf (Cairo, Egypt), Jayce Alvelo (Chatham, VA), and Elisha Shelton (Danville, VA) rounded out the ladder, each making their respective debut in competitive tennis.  

At either end of the doubles ladder, two new Tigers were added to the mix.  At #1 Doubles, 7th grader Evan Troast (Lighthouse Point, FL) paired up with Nguyen for a close match that finally saw an end when Bishops Peter Qin and Tim Li were able to break serve and hold.  At #3, Youssef Labib (Sherouk City, Egypt) paired up with Makhlouf.  With the final doubles match finished, the thunderstorms were cued to roll in and brought a good afternoon to a finish.  The Tigers played with passion and intensity, walking away with some lessons learned about both tennis and themselves.
